Odemwingie ready to lift Stoke

A 3 – 0 thrashing at the hands of Leicester City was not the ideal return to first-team football for Stoke City’s Peter Odemwingie, but the Nigerian says he is fit and ready to go heading into the second half of the campaign. The former West Brom striker has endured an injury hit campaign thus far, while his return to the first-team has been blocked by the performances of the likes of Bojan Krkic and Marko Arnautovic.

His substitute appearance against Leicester was his first minutes in the Premier League since October and while he understands that Mark Hughes is not short of attacking options, he has pledged to be ready for whenever he is needed. “I’m happy to be back involved. Players are not happy when they’re not playing, but I’ve been training at my best to be ready,” he told reporters. “You need more games to be back to your best so hopefully I will keep being part of the team and get that game time.
